Merritt Service Update: April – May 2012 http://merritt.cdlib.org
Merritt Service Description Merritt is a production level service that provides the UC community with an easy to use tool to manage, archive, and share their content. Content can be deposited and managed via a user-interface or an API. Merritt […]

WAS Service Update: April– May 2012 http://was.cdlib.org
WAS Service Description The Web Archiving Service (WAS) enables librarians, archivists and researchers to capture, curate and preserve websites and web‐published materials. WAS makes it easy to build web archives, with scheduling and other tools to help manage your archive. […]
